Why Dust is a Big Problem for Marine Engine Bearings
First off, let's talk about why dust is such a nuisance. Marine engine bearings are precision parts that need to work smoothly to ensure the efficient operation of the engine. When dust gets into the bearings, it can act like sandpaper, causing abrasion and wear. This not only shortens the lifespan of the bearings but can also lead to engine malfunctions and costly repairs.
Dust particles can also disrupt the lubrication system. Bearings rely on a thin film of lubricant to reduce friction and prevent metal - to - metal contact. Dust can contaminate the lubricant, breaking down its protective properties and increasing the risk of overheating and seizure.
Sealing Solutions
One of the most effective ways to keep dust out of marine engine bearings is through proper sealing. There are several types of seals that can be used, each with its own advantages.
Lip Seals
Lip seals are a common choice for marine applications. They're relatively inexpensive and easy to install. These seals work by creating a tight contact between the lip and the shaft, preventing dust from entering. However, they do require some maintenance. Over time, the lip can wear out, and it's important to regularly check for signs of damage and replace the seals as needed. Labyrinth Seals
Labyrinth seals are another option. They use a series of channels and chambers to create a tortuous path for dust. This makes it difficult for dust particles to penetrate and reach the bearings. Labyrinth seals are highly effective, especially in high - speed applications. They're also relatively low - maintenance compared to lip seals. But they can be more expensive to manufacture and install. If you're looking for a long - term solution for preventing dust ingress, labyrinth seals might be the way to go.


Environmental Control
Controlling the environment around the marine engine is also crucial. Here are some steps you can take:
Engine Enclosures
Installing an engine enclosure can significantly reduce the amount of dust that reaches the bearings. Enclosures act as a physical barrier, keeping out dust, dirt, and other contaminants. Make sure the enclosure is well - sealed and has proper ventilation to prevent overheating. You can design the enclosure to fit your specific engine and installation requirements.
Air Filtration
Using high - quality air filters is essential. Air filters can trap dust particles before they enter the engine compartment. Regularly replace the air filters according to the manufacturer's recommendations. A clogged air filter can restrict airflow, which can lead to reduced engine performance and increased dust accumulation.
Maintenance and Inspection
Regular maintenance and inspection are key to preventing dust from causing problems in marine engine bearings.
Lubrication Checks
Keep a close eye on the lubricant levels and quality. Dust can contaminate the lubricant, so it's important to change the lubricant at the recommended intervals. Use a lubricant that's specifically designed for marine engine bearings. It should have good anti - wear and anti - corrosion properties.
Visual Inspections
Perform regular visual inspections of the bearings and seals. Look for signs of dust accumulation, wear, or damage. If you notice any issues, address them immediately. Early detection can prevent more serious problems down the road.
